Output bc0b5742439da4575f21a2aa64ac210a7afc282f3e02a11e39cd5f42c3ee31ae:4

value
42356563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 640637eb8cf123fe0b3578b57ea585fa17a4b13a OP_EQUAL
address
MH23FgGd6qpME8RQu6euA26M4gnD7bv7DE
transaction
bc0b5742439da4575f21a2aa64ac210a7afc282f3e02a11e39cd5f42c3ee31ae
spent
true